DEEP TIMEAsgard

Odin and his firstborn, Hela, conquered the Nine Realms in a campaign of extraordinary brutality. When Odin decided to stop and rule peacefully, Hela refused. He imprisoned her, erased her from the official history, and rewrote Asgard's founding myth as one of peace. He then had two more children: Thor, and — adopted from the Frost Giants of Jotunheim after a war — Loki.

THE FRACTURE AND THE SNAPThor: Ragnarok (2017)

Odin dies, releasing Hela, Goddess of Death — his firstborn, and the truth about Asgard's violent founding. She shatters Mjolnir and takes Asgard. Thor is stranded on the junk planet Sakaar, ruled by the Grandmaster, where he's forced to fight Hulk, who has been there two years as a gladiator.

How was Hela imprisoned, and why? She was Odin's executioner during the conquest of the Nine Realms, and her power grew alongside Asgard itself. When Odin decided to stop conquering, she refused. He couldn't kill her, so he banished her to Hel and bound the imprisonment to his own life force — then erased her from history, painting over the murals of the conquest with images of peace. She's released the instant he dies, which is why his death opens the film.

Thor escapes with Hulk, Loki, and Valkyrie — the last of Odin's elite guard, an alcoholic in exile after Hela slaughtered her sisters. They realise Hela draws her power from Asgard itself, so the only way to beat her is to destroy Asgard. Thor releases the fire demon Surtur and lets the realm burn. Asgard is a people, not a place.

THE FRACTURE AND THE SNAPThor: Ragnarok (2017)

The prophecy is Ragnarok itself: Asgard's foretold destruction by the fire demon Surtur. Thor's realisation is that it isn't a disaster to prevent but the only way to kill Hela, since her power comes from Asgard. So he deliberately triggers it.
